How to Take Off Truck Bed Cover?

If you’ve ever wondered how to take off your truck bed cover, you’ve come to the right place. A truck bed cover can be a hindrance to accessing the bed of your truck, especially when you’re trying to haul something large. It can also be very difficult to remove. Some covers are a snap to remove, but others are more complicated.

Depending on the style of your truck, you may need to remove the bed cover to install some new accessories. This can include a cargo management system or bed roll bars. Before you begin removing the tonneau cover, be sure to check the user guide for the specifics. It’s important to make sure your new accessories will work with your existing cover, so check carefully before you begin.

To remove a tonneau cover, start by loosening the C-clamps that secure the rails on the truck bed. Next, lift the rails carefully, making sure to avoid scratching the truck’s body. Using a screwdriver or ratchet, unscrew the C-clamps. Once you’ve done this, you can lift the tonneau cover.

How Do You Unlatch a Tonneau Cover?

Many tonneau covers are secured by a safety lock that prevents removal without a key. To unlock the cover, insert the key in the key slot that is typically located near the opening of the cover. Once the cover is unlocked, turn the locking mechanism counterclockwise to release the cover. If you’re having trouble unlocking the cover, you can try unlatching it one screw at a time.
